Biography of Joanna Lumley
Joanna Lamond Lumley was born on May 1, 1946, in Srinagar, Jammu and Kashmir, India. She is the daughter of Major James Rutherford Lumley, who served in the British Army's 6th Gurkha Rifles, and Thyra Beatrice Rose. Her early life was marked by frequent relocations due to her father's military service, providing her with a rich tapestry of cultural experiences that would later influence her worldview and career choices.

Early Life and Education
Joanna Lumley's formative years were spent in various countries, including Hong Kong and Malaysia, before settling in Kent, England. Her education was completed at the Convent of the Sacred Heart in Roehampton, where she developed an early interest in drama and performance. Despite facing challenges due to her family's frequent moves, Lumley's determination and passion for the arts remained unwavering.
In pursuit of her dreams, Lumley enrolled in the renowned Lucie Clayton Charm Academy, which served as a stepping stone into the world of modeling. Her striking looks and poise quickly gained attention, leading to successful modeling assignments and magazine covers. However, Lumley's aspirations extended beyond modeling, as she yearned to explore the world of acting and storytelling.

Joanna Lumley's Humanitarian Efforts
Beyond her acting career, Joanna Lumley is deeply committed to humanitarian causes and has been a vocal advocate for numerous social and environmental issues. Her involvement in campaigns for the rights of the Gurkhas, a group of Nepalese soldiers who served in the British Army, is one of her most significant humanitarian efforts. Lumley's advocacy played a crucial role in securing residency rights for Gurkha veterans and their families in the United Kingdom, highlighting her dedication to justice and equality.
In addition to her work with the Gurkhas, Lumley has supported various charitable organizations and initiatives focused on poverty alleviation, children's rights, and animal welfare. Her advocacy extends to raising awareness about climate change and environmental conservation, emphasizing the importance of protecting the planet for future generations. Lumley's humanitarian efforts have garnered widespread respect and admiration, further solidifying her legacy as a compassionate and influential advocate.
